We are looking for a quality conscious Battery Mechanical Assembler to fabricate and inspect custom lithium ion batteries. As a supplier of products and engineering services for demanding land, sea and space applications we offer exciting opportunities for energetic, self-motivated individuals looking for an extraordinary new career.
Salary: $25-32/hr, FTE with benefits.
Responsibilities:
- Fabricate and inspect components and assemblies to make primary and secondary batteries following standard operating procedures
- Weigh and dispense hazardous materials including powders and solvents / Mix materials in accordance with documented mixing procedures
- Operate a variety of manufacturing assembly equipment including mixers, coaters, calenders, presses, welding systems, dispensing equipment, and an assortment of hand tools
- Perform in-line quality control steps to ensure products meet drawing and operating procedure requirements
- Assist engineers and senior scientists with assembly of prototype products and assist with development of standard operating procedures
